You haven't installed fprintd in the same prefix as dbus, so you'll need
to copy the dbus .conf files to their right locations.

In particular:

/etc/dbus-1/system.d/net.reactivated.Fprint.conf
/usr/share/dbus-1/system-services/net.reactivated.Fprint.service
/usr/share/polkit-1/actions/net.reactivated.fprint.device.policy

The easiest is probably to use distribution packages if available
(they're in Fedora for example).
